Side Effect
- Very rare cases have been reported Modifications of the intestinal transit
- temporary burning sensation and local pain
- Hypersensitivity reactions together with skin reactions and/or fever can occur
- These reactions can be of allergic origin and in this case
- the treatment must be discontinued
